52672
52672 is a even composite number that follows 52671 and precedes 52673. It is composed of 14 distinct factors: 1, 2, 4, 8, 16, 32, 64, 823, 1646, 3292, 6584, 13168, 26336, 52672. Its prime factorization can be written as 2^6 × 823. 52672 is classified as a deficient number based on the sum of its proper divisors. In computer science, 52672 is represented as 1100110111000000 in binary and CDC0 in hexadecimal.
